#d58655 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d58655 is composed of 83.5% red, 52.5% green and 33.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 37.1% magenta, 60.1% yellow and 16.5% black. It has a hue angle of 23 degrees, a saturation of 60.4% and a lightness of 58.4%. #d58655 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ffaa with #ab0d00. Closest websafe color is: #cc9966.

Shades and Tints of #d58655

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030201 is the darkest color, while #fcf6f2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#d58655

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9c938e is the less saturated color, while #fe7c2c is the most saturated one.
